Attempting to install miner on osx through terminal, after running sh run_dump_address.sh I get the following error:
MacBook-Pro:pocminer_v1 K$ sh run_dump_address.sh Exception in thread "main" java.lang.UnsupportedClassVersionError: pocminer/POCMiner : Unsupported major.minor version 51.0
Could you explain what I need to do to get around this?
You need java 7. Thanks but I already have the latest version installed, (Version 7 Update 67) so I'm still confused as to why I get this error. java -version and show the result here MacBook-Pro:pocminer_v1 K$ java -version java version "1.6.0_65" Java(TM) SE Runtime Environment (build 1.6.0_65-b14-462-11M4609) Java HotSpot(TM) 64-Bit Server VM (build 20.65-b04-462, mixed mode) So it reports an older version however when I check using the java website verification it says 7.67. so , it is using the older version java in your computer, change the environment variable, add the path of your newly installed java .1.6.0_65 is your jre verison, please make sure your jre version is 1.7.0+ or 1.8.0+
